Yes Downtown is a place for play – all kinds of play. If you thought it was only for clubbing in Park West, or cocktails and nosh at the dozens of new eateries opening up over the last year - you got about 20% of it right. With three large parks – Bayfront, Bicentennial and Margaret Pace – there are great open spaces to toss a frisbee, play kickball, or relax by the bay with a good book.
Play can be an artsy experience in Downtown – fine art, funky art, and fun can be found in places like Red Bar Gallery near Brickell, Wallflower Gallery, Miami Art Museum, Freedom Tower, and New World School. Music, theater and performances play in venues like Arsht Center, Gusman Center, AA Arena, Miami-Dade College, and James L Knight Center. Concerts, Exhibitions, Theater, Recitals, Poetry Slams, Circus, Musicals, and Festivals, it’s all here.
And if sport is your thing, from basketball with the HEAT, to tennis and soccer clubs, even the occasional boxing or wrestling match - there is a game to watch or play year-round. We even have cool places for kids to play as you’ll learn in our cover story of this issue.
